Physicists Create the Smallest Version Yet of the Early Universe's Plasma

via Wired·14h ago·Community Voted

Physicists have produced the extreme state of matter that filled the early universe using far smaller atomic collisions than previously thought possible. The result redefines how large atoms need to be to generate a quark-gluon plasma. Researchers say the miniature experiments give a cheaper way to study conditions moments after the Big Bang.
